<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Databricks AWS connection throwing SSLHandshakeException in Talend Studio</title>
    <link>https://community.qlik.com/t5/Talend-Studio/Databricks-AWS-connection-throwing-SSLHandshakeException/m-p/2218068#M13416</link>
    <description>&lt;P&gt;&lt;A href="https://community.qlik.com/s/article/ka03p0000006EgcAAE" target="_blank" rel="noopener"&gt;Thanks Manohar.&lt;/A&gt;&lt;/P&gt; 
&lt;P&gt;&amp;nbsp;I follows the link, but there is a glitch in instructions.&lt;/P&gt; 
&lt;P&gt;I have figured out it.&lt;/P&gt; 
&lt;P&gt;Use&amp;nbsp;&lt;/P&gt; 
&lt;P&gt;-Djavax.net.ssl.trustStore=C:\databricks.jks, note no double quotes in file path.&lt;/P&gt; 
&lt;P&gt;-Djavax.net.ssl.trustStorePassword="xxxx" -- note double quotes in password&lt;/P&gt; 
&lt;P&gt;&amp;nbsp;&lt;/P&gt; 
&lt;P&gt;Thanks.&lt;/P&gt; 
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
    <pubDate>Mon, 27 Apr 2020 22:54:06 GMT</pubDate>
    <dc:creator>karthikj18</dc:creator>
    <dc:date>2020-04-27T22:54:06Z</dc:date>
    <item>
      <title>Databricks AWS connection throwing SSLHandshakeException</title>
      <link>https://community.qlik.com/t5/Talend-Studio/Databricks-AWS-connection-throwing-SSLHandshakeException/m-p/2218066#M13414</link>
      <description>&lt;P&gt;I'm using Talend BigData 7.3.1. I am trying to connect a Databricks cluster hosted on AWS from Talend. Configured cluster url, cluster id and token properly. I tried providing invalid cluster id too, same error. Below is the error message.&lt;/P&gt; 
&lt;P&gt;Any help would be appreciated?&lt;/P&gt; 
&lt;P&gt;&amp;nbsp;&lt;/P&gt; 
&lt;P&gt;org.talend.bigdata.launcher.utils.BigDataLauncherException: Error getting content of remote folder '/FileStore/jars/'&lt;BR /&gt;at org.talend.bigdata.launcher.fs.DatabricksFileSystem.list(DatabricksFileSystem.java:199)&lt;BR /&gt;at org.talend.bigdata.launcher.fs.DatabricksFileSystem.list(DatabricksFileSystem.java:144)&lt;BR /&gt;at org.talend.bigdata.launcher.fs.DatabricksFileSystem.updateDatabricksJarList(DatabricksFileSystem.java:567)&lt;BR /&gt;at org.talend.bigdata.launcher.databricks.DatabricksJob.uploadJars(DatabricksJob.java:152)&lt;BR /&gt;at org.talend.bigdata.launcher.databricks.DatabricksJob.executeJob(DatabricksJob.java:385)&lt;BR /&gt;at local_project.databricks_0_1.Databricks.runClientJob(Databricks.java:710)&lt;BR /&gt;at local_project.databricks_0_1.Databricks.runJobInTOS(Databricks.java:523)&lt;BR /&gt;at local_project.databricks_0_1.Databricks.main(Databricks.java:409)&lt;BR /&gt;Caused by: javax.net.ssl.SSLHandshakeException: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target&lt;BR /&gt;at sun.security.ssl.Alerts.getSSLException(Alerts.java:192)&lt;BR /&gt;at sun.security.ssl.SSLSocketImpl.fatal(SSLSocketImpl.java:1946)&lt;BR /&gt;at sun.security.ssl.Handshaker.fatalSE(Handshaker.java:316)&lt;BR /&gt;at sun.security.ssl.Handshaker.fatalSE(Handshaker.java:310)&lt;BR /&gt;at sun.security.ssl.ClientHandshaker.serverCertificate(ClientHandshaker.java:1639)&lt;BR /&gt;at sun.security.ssl.ClientHandshaker.processMessage(ClientHandshaker.java:223)&lt;BR /&gt;at sun.security.ssl.Handshaker.processLoop(Handshaker.java:1037)&lt;BR /&gt;at sun.security.ssl.Handshaker.process_record(Handshaker.java:965)&lt;BR /&gt;at sun.security.ssl.SSLSocketImpl.readRecord(SSLSocketImpl.java:1064)&lt;BR /&gt;at sun.security.ssl.SSLSocketImpl.performInitialHandshake(SSLSocketImpl.java:1367)&lt;BR /&gt;at sun.security.ssl.SSLSocketImpl.startHandshake(SSLSocketImpl.java:1395)&lt;BR /&gt;at sun.security.ssl.SSLSocketImpl.startHandshake(SSLSocketImpl.java:1379)&lt;BR /&gt;at org.talend.bigdata.http.conn.ssl.SSLConnectionSocketFactory.createLayeredSocket(SSLConnectionSocketFactory.java:436)&lt;BR /&gt;at org.talend.bigdata.http.conn.ssl.SSLConnectionSocketFactory.connectSocket(SSLConnectionSocketFactory.java:384)&lt;BR /&gt;at org.talend.bigdata.http.impl.conn.DefaultHttpClientConnectionOperator.connect(DefaultHttpClientConnectionOperator.java:142)&lt;BR /&gt;at org.talend.bigdata.http.impl.conn.PoolingHttpClientConnectionManager.connect(PoolingHttpClientConnectionManager.java:374)&lt;BR /&gt;at org.talend.bigdata.http.impl.execchain.MainClientExec.establishRoute(MainClientExec.java:393)&lt;BR /&gt;at org.talend.bigdata.http.impl.execchain.MainClientExec.execute(MainClientExec.java:236)&lt;BR /&gt;at org.talend.bigdata.http.impl.execchain.ProtocolExec.execute(ProtocolExec.java:186)&lt;BR /&gt;at org.talend.bigdata.http.impl.execchain.RetryExec.execute(RetryExec.java:89)&lt;BR /&gt;at org.talend.bigdata.http.impl.execchain.RedirectExec.execute(RedirectExec.java:110)&lt;BR /&gt;at org.talend.bigdata.http.impl.client.InternalHttpClient.doExecute(InternalHttpClient.java:185)&lt;BR /&gt;at org.talend.bigdata.http.impl.client.CloseableHttpClient.execute(CloseableHttpClient.java:83)&lt;BR /&gt;at org.talend.bigdata.http.impl.client.CloseableHttpClient.execute(CloseableHttpClient.java:56)&lt;BR /&gt;at org.talend.bigdata.http.client.fluent.Request.internalExecute(Request.java:173)&lt;BR /&gt;at org.talend.bigdata.http.client.fluent.Request.execute(Request.java:177)&lt;BR /&gt;at org.talend.bigdata.launcher.fs.DatabricksFileSystem.list(DatabricksFileSystem.java:166)&lt;BR /&gt;... 7 more&lt;BR /&gt;Caused by: sun.security.validator.ValidatorException: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target&lt;BR /&gt;at sun.security.validator.PKIXValidator.doBuild(PKIXValidator.java:397)&lt;BR /&gt;at sun.security.validator.PKIXValidator.engineValidate(PKIXValidator.java:302)&lt;BR /&gt;at sun.security.validator.Validator.validate(Validator.java:262)&lt;BR /&gt;at sun.security.ssl.X509TrustManagerImpl.validate(X509TrustManagerImpl.java:324)&lt;BR /&gt;at sun.security.ssl.X509TrustManagerImpl.checkTrusted(X509TrustManagerImpl.java:229)&lt;BR /&gt;at sun.security.ssl.X509TrustManagerImpl.checkServerTrusted(X509TrustManagerImpl.java:124)&lt;BR /&gt;at sun.security.ssl.ClientHandshaker.serverCertificate(ClientHandshaker.java:1621)&lt;BR /&gt;... 29 more&lt;BR /&gt;Caused by: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target&lt;BR /&gt;at sun.security.provider.certpath.SunCertPathBuilder.build(SunCertPathBuilder.java:141)&lt;BR /&gt;at sun.security.provider.certpath.SunCertPathBuilder.engineBuild(SunCertPathBuilder.java:126)&lt;BR /&gt;at java.security.cert.CertPathBuilder.build(CertPathBuilder.java:280)&lt;BR /&gt;at sun.security.validator.PKIXValidator.doBuild(PKIXValidator.java:392)&lt;BR /&gt;... 35 more&lt;/P&gt;</description>
      <pubDate>Sat, 16 Nov 2024 02:37:39 GMT</pubDate>
      <guid>https://community.qlik.com/t5/Talend-Studio/Databricks-AWS-connection-throwing-SSLHandshakeException/m-p/2218066#M13414</guid>
      <dc:creator>karthikj18</dc:creator>
      <dc:date>2024-11-16T02:37:39Z</dc:date>
    </item>
    <item>
      <title>Re: Databricks AWS connection throwing SSLHandshakeException</title>
      <link>https://community.qlik.com/t5/Talend-Studio/Databricks-AWS-connection-throwing-SSLHandshakeException/m-p/2218067#M13415</link>
      <description>&lt;P&gt;&lt;A href="https://community.qlik.com/s/profile/0053p000007LLkMAAW"&gt;@karthikj18&lt;/A&gt;&amp;nbsp;, check the below link may help you.&lt;/P&gt; 
&lt;P&gt;&lt;A href="https://community.qlik.com/s/article/ka03p0000006EgcAAE" target="_blank"&gt;https://community.talend.com/t5/Design-and-Development/Three-ways-to-set-a-truststore-for-an-SSL-TLS-connection-in-a/ta-p/34811&lt;/A&gt;&lt;/P&gt;</description>
      <pubDate>Wed, 22 Apr 2020 05:15:44 GMT</pubDate>
      <guid>https://community.qlik.com/t5/Talend-Studio/Databricks-AWS-connection-throwing-SSLHandshakeException/m-p/2218067#M13415</guid>
      <dc:creator>manodwhb</dc:creator>
      <dc:date>2020-04-22T05:15:44Z</dc:date>
    </item>
    <item>
      <title>Re: Databricks AWS connection throwing SSLHandshakeException</title>
      <link>https://community.qlik.com/t5/Talend-Studio/Databricks-AWS-connection-throwing-SSLHandshakeException/m-p/2218068#M13416</link>
      <description>&lt;P&gt;&lt;A href="https://community.qlik.com/s/article/ka03p0000006EgcAAE" target="_blank" rel="noopener"&gt;Thanks Manohar.&lt;/A&gt;&lt;/P&gt; 
&lt;P&gt;&amp;nbsp;I follows the link, but there is a glitch in instructions.&lt;/P&gt; 
&lt;P&gt;I have figured out it.&lt;/P&gt; 
&lt;P&gt;Use&amp;nbsp;&lt;/P&gt; 
&lt;P&gt;-Djavax.net.ssl.trustStore=C:\databricks.jks, note no double quotes in file path.&lt;/P&gt; 
&lt;P&gt;-Djavax.net.ssl.trustStorePassword="xxxx" -- note double quotes in password&lt;/P&gt; 
&lt;P&gt;&amp;nbsp;&lt;/P&gt; 
&lt;P&gt;Thanks.&lt;/P&gt; 
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Mon, 27 Apr 2020 22:54:06 GMT</pubDate>
      <guid>https://community.qlik.com/t5/Talend-Studio/Databricks-AWS-connection-throwing-SSLHandshakeException/m-p/2218068#M13416</guid>
      <dc:creator>karthikj18</dc:creator>
      <dc:date>2020-04-27T22:54:06Z</dc:date>
    </item>
  </channel>
</rss>

